“The Voice” may be planning a major return to form for its milestone 30th season. According to a report, producers are working to assemble a high-profile lineup of returning coaches as the show looks ahead to its next chapter.
While nothing has been finalized, the reported goal is to bring together a group of familiar faces who have each played a key role in the show’s success over the years.
‘The Voice’ Season 30 Coaches Rumored to Include Blake Shelton and Adam Levine
A production source told The U.S. Sun that NBC is aiming to secure Blake Shelton, Gwen Stefani, Adam Levine, and Kelly Clarkson as coaches for season 30.
“For season 30, they want to go big since it will be a milestone year,” the insider said. “Though the lineup isn’t finalized yet since filming for 30 won’t start until late Spring/early Summer 2026.”
The source added that producers have long wanted to reunite Shelton and Levine, who were original coaches when the show premiered in 2011.
“But the producers are trying to lock in a deal to get Blake and Adam back together, they’ve wanted that for years and think 30 is an opportune time to make it happen,” the insider explained.
The same source noted that including Stefani and Clarkson would round out the group.
“It would be great to make it a full family affair with Gwen part of it too. Kelly would make the most sense to round out that foursome,” the insider said.
Challenges Remain for ‘The Voice’ Season 30 Dream Lineup
Despite the reported plans, the lineup is not confirmed and several factors could affect the final decision.
“So if producers get their way, 30 will be Adam, Blake, Gwen, and Kelly. Nothing is official yet though,” the source said. “The biggest challenge is getting Blake and Gwen back at all, it’s most likely going to cost the show a fortune to make that happen.”
The source also pointed to Clarkson’s schedule as a potential obstacle.
“And also booking Kelly on back-to-back seasons with her busy schedule and tough year. A lot of moving parts but they want to make it work.”
Season 29 currently features Levine, Clarkson, and John Legend as coaches, marking the first time the show has used a three-coach format.
Showrunner Audrey Morrissey previously explained to Gold Derby that the change was due to scheduling constraints, but the show is expected to return to a four-coach panel for future seasons.
Blake Shelton’s Potential Return to ‘The Voice’
Shelton, who served as a coach for 23 consecutive seasons, stepped away from the show to focus on his personal life. He previously spoke about the decision in an interview with Access Hollywood.
“I think the only way for me to really [parent] right is to step away from being committed to something like The Voice that demands a lot of your time,” Shelton said. “There’s no way around it. If you’re going to do it and do it right, you have to be 10 percent in. And I just feel like those days are behind me for now. I got a more important job.”
Shelton remains connected to the show and has appeared in promotional content since his departure.
Season 30 has not yet been officially announced, but based on the show’s typical schedule, it could premiere in fall 2026.
